This lil baby was hatched via incubator yesterday along with 3 siblings. All silkies and shipped eggs.
The lil black one has not walked normal since hatching...it leans to the side and sort of hobbies.
Here's a couple Videos - please advise what I need to do.
If u need more info please let me know.
FYI based on info I'm reading I did place chick on back and observe its legs....it's left leg goes straight down flat from its body. While it's tight leg stays up to its body.
Any ideas or suggestions as to what is going on? I'm off to go get vitamin b complex to see if that will help based on what I've read!

It is very safe. You essentially cannot overdose it. My chick was older (3 weeks) and suddenly couldn’t walk. I put some in their water, some in mash and for good measure I dipped her beak in a solution of it. I gave her very high doses for a week and suddenly she was walking normally!
